Localized Application Scenarios in Dominica

1. Dominica Utility Grid Stabilization & Guying

Utility poles and telecom masts across Dominica's rugged interior valleys face severe wind stress and constant vibration. High-strength steel guy wires act as critical structural anchors. Our hot-dip galvanized steel stranded wires feature Class A or Class B zinc coatings that prevent galvanic corrosion at terminal connections, ensuring electrical transmission lines remain operational during peak natural events.

2. Prestressed Concrete for Bridges and Civil Engineering

Reconstructing coastal and riverine bridges requires high-strength prestressed concrete (PC) strands. Low-relaxation 7-wire steel strands are engineered into concrete bridge girders to supply compressive force. This design minimizes structural cracking under heavy transport loads, protecting the spans against aggressive tropical elements.

3. Slope Protection and Landslide Mitigation Networks

With Dominica's steep terrain, heavy rain can trigger soil erosion along major arterial highways. Heavy-duty steel stranded wires are woven into high-tensile rockfall protection netting and soil nailing anchor grids. This system locks fractured rock structures in place, helping prevent critical highway blockages.

Materials Science & Structural Standards

Our structural-grade steel stranded wire is manufactured using premium carbon steel wire rods, drawn and helically spun to exact specifications. Understanding the engineering variables of stranded wire allows designers to select the optimal configurations for specific projects.

Standard Specification Common Grade / Type Tensile Strength (MPa) Primary Application
ASTM A416 / A416M 7-Wire Strand (Grade 250 / 270) 1725 - 1860 MPa Prestressed Concrete, Bridge Girders, Building Foundations
ASTM A475 Galvanized Steel Wire Strand (Utilities) EHS (Extra High Strength) Guy Wire for Telecom Towers, Utility Pole Anchors, Static Wires
BS 5896 High Tensile Steel Wire & Strand 1770 - 1860 MPa Post-tensioning Systems, Geotechnical Ground Anchors
ASTM A363 Zinc-Coated Ground Wire Strand High Strength / Utilities Overhead Ground Wires, Static Shielding for Transmission Lines

Technology Roadmap and Future Infrastructure Trends

Industrial developments require long-term planning. The global steel wire industry is shifting toward more durable coatings and higher tensile strengths, driven by demanding structural applications. High-relaxation strands are increasingly being replaced by low-relaxation formulations to minimize prestress losses over decades of service.

1. Low Relaxation Technology (LR Strands)

Standard steel wires stretch slightly over time under constant load. Our 7-wire low-relaxation steel stranded wires undergo thermo-mechanical tensioning (stabilization) to limit relaxation losses to less than 2.5% after 1,000 hours of continuous load at 20°C. This helps maintain consistent structural tension and reduces the need for regular tension adjustments on guy wires.

2. Advanced Coating Technology (Zn-Al / Galfan Alloys)

While standard galvanizing protects steel in inland applications, coastal regions like Dominica benefit from advanced alloy coatings. Our Zn-5% Al-MM (Galfan) coated steel wire strands provide improved corrosion resistance compared to traditional pure zinc coatings in marine environments, helping extend the operational lifespan of utility structures.

3. Smart Anchorage and Monitoring Systems

Modern infrastructure projects are adopting smart monitoring technologies, using integrated sensor systems to track load variations and fatigue in prestressed concrete structures. Selecting high-grade, certified steel stranded wire ensures compatibility with these tension-monitoring technologies, supporting long-term structural maintenance.

Frequently Asked Questions: Steel Stranded Wire Specifications

What are the primary differences between low relaxation and normal relaxation steel stranded wire?
Low relaxation steel stranded wire (complying with standards like ASTM A416) undergoes a stabilization process under heat and tension. This process limits relaxation losses to less than 2.5% over 1,000 hours at 70% of characteristic tensile strength. Normal relaxation wire can experience 2 to 3 times higher losses, potentially reducing structural prestress and shortening the lifespan of bridges or utility anchors.
Which ASTM coating classes are recommended for Dominica's coastal infrastructure?
For marine environments with high salinity, such as Dominica's coastlines, ASTM A475 Class B or Class C zinc coatings are recommended. Class C coatings provide a thicker zinc layer than Class A, offering extra protection against moisture and salt spray, which helps prevent premature steel oxidation.
How is shipping and corrosion protection handled for transport to Caribbean ports?
Steel stranded wire coils are wrapped in moisture-resistant vapor-corrosion-inhibiting (VCI) paper and sealed in heavy-duty polyethylene woven bags. They are secured on reinforced wooden or steel skids inside ocean containers to prevent movement, ensuring they arrive at Roseau Port in ready-to-use condition.
What certifications accompany your steel stranded wire shipments?
Every shipment is accompanied by a mill test certificate showing heat numbers, chemical composition (carbon, manganese, silicon), yield strength, actual breaking load, elongation values, and relaxation test compliance, ensuring full traceability from raw material to finished wire.
